Trailways Red...
Does anyone out there know if there were any Trailways franchises that would paint the front and rear suspensions of their buses with the Trailways Red Color?
Our Eagle 05 has that underneath. We are attempting to find the history of our bus. We suspect it is a 1970, but it was professionally converted in 1988 and re-titled at that time and given a new 17 digit VIN. All original plates were removed. We also suspect that our bus may have belonged to Carolina Coach out of NC. At this point, we are working on a very difficult puzzle, but any pieces we can fit together is a step in the right direction. We appreciate your input.

Re: Trailways Red...
Manny, check all your bays at the very top Trailways had a unit number of the bus then if you find the tag we can go from there.I found my tag in the 1st bay on the drivers side on a 1974 model I bought. good luck

Re: Trailways Red...
Manny, if you post the engine serial number if it is the oriiginal from Eagle I may be able to trace it for you.The Trailways numbers are on the top where the door hinges on that tubing a tag 1"x 2" hard to see if it has been painted good luck
